Archrock (AROC) Declares $0.165 Quarterly Dividend; Extends Share Repurchase Authorization

Archrock (NYSE: AROC) declared a quarterly dividend of $0.165 per share, or $0.66 annualized.
The dividend will be payable on May 14, 2024, to stockholders of record on May 7, 2024, with an ex-dividend date of May 6, 2024.
The annual yield on the dividend is 3.3 percent.
The Board of Directors has also approved an extension of the Company’s share repurchase program (“Share Repurchase Program”) upon expiry of the current authorization on April 27, 2024, for an additional 24-month period. Through March 31, 2024, the Company had repurchased 833,346 common shares at an average price of $12.11 per share for an aggregate of $10.1 million. In connection with the extension, the Board of Directors replenished the amount of shares authorized for repurchase under the Share Repurchase Program, resulting in available capacity of $50 million.
“Our disciplined capital allocation framework continues to prioritize free cash flow generation and creating and returning value to shareholders,” said Brad Childers, Archrock’s President and Chief Executive Officer. “We are committed to funding our high-return growth capital expenditures through operations and returning excess capital to shareholders. This share repurchase authorization complements our quarterly dividend and provides Archrock with the flexibility to allocate capital to the highest return opportunities.”
Under the Share Repurchase Program, shares of the Company’s common stock may be repurchased periodically, including in the open market, privately negotiated transactions, or otherwise in accordance with applicable federal securities laws, until [April 27, 2026]. The actual timing, manner, number, and value of shares repurchased under the program will be determined by the Company at its discretion.
